Output a3e2c8ff36cb0895069402a3f62009d3e3e2103e2e25ac65638b4ec134847810:4

value
148378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3ffa33252c152b9ceb6d838e93e6585504363a OP_EQUAL
address
3L8R4WxAMxRx14XsSusgpmTgW58XzmGsXQ
transaction
a3e2c8ff36cb0895069402a3f62009d3e3e2103e2e25ac65638b4ec134847810
confirmations
346951
spent
true